Water meter long distance control system
Technical field
The utility model relates to a kind of water meter long distance control system.
Background technology
Traditional water meter reading manner generally adopts artificial reading, and meter reading personnel need check meter from house to house, and operating efficiency is low, the mistake and manual metering is easily checked meter; And when water meter damages, can not Timeliness coverage, cause the water yield to lose.
Therefore the mode of existing utilization intelligent mode remote water-meter reading data becomes new development trend, utilizes remote transmitting water meter etc. that flow is sent to terminal, but existing terminal is except reading this function of data, pay attention to not to this block of monitoring, when remote transmitting water meter etc. is damaged, also can not be got rid of by Timeliness coverage, caused data acquisition inaccuracy, the water yield is caused to lose, particularly when water meter damages, water meter can continue to use, now, water meter cannot record institute's water consumption, and the water yield runs off serious.

Detailed description of the invention
Below in conjunction with drawings and Examples, detailed description of the invention of the present utility model is described in further detail.Following examples for illustration of the utility model, but are not used for limiting scope of the present utility model.
See Fig. 1, a kind of water meter long distance control system shown in the utility model one preferred embodiment comprises the water meter control end 1 and service end 2 that realize two-way communication, in the present embodiment, described water meter control end 1 and service end 2 realize two-way communication by internet (non-label) and GPRS network (non-label), wherein, service end 2 is connected to internet, and water meter control end 1 is connected to GPRS network.Described water meter control end 1 comprises water meter 11, data acquisition unit 12, data transmission device 13, electrical control valve 14, control device 15, supply unit (not shown) and battery means for anti-jamming (not shown).
Described water meter 11 is arranged on to measure the water consumption of resident family on resident family's water inlet pipe (not shown), and this water meter 11 has the water inlet end (not shown) docked with water inlet pipe.Described data acquisition unit 12 is connected with water meter 11, gather the water usage data of water meter 11, data transmission device 13 is connected to GPRS network, is transferred to service end 2 in order to realize two-way communication with service end 2 with the water usage data collected by data acquisition unit 12.Described electrical control valve 14, in order to control inflow, is arranged on the water inlet end of water meter 11.Described control device 15 is connected with data acquisition unit 12, data transmission device 13, electrical control valve 14 respectively, control data harvester 12 gathers the water usage data of water meter 11 and analyzes this water usage data thus judge whether water meter 11 has exception respectively, water usage data sends by control data transmission device 13, controls electrical control valve 14 and opens or close.The foundation that this control device 15 controls electrical control valve 14 cut out comprises: 1, maintenance personal closes according to actual conditions; 2, resident family is unpaid or payment is not enough; 3, water meter 11 damages.Wherein, when resident family is unpaid or payment is not enough, control device 15 controls electrical control valve 14 according to the signal of service end 2 and cuts out; When water meter 11 damages, control device 15 according to judging that water usage data show that water meter 11 is abnormal, thus controls electrical control valve 14 by control device 15 and cuts out, meanwhile, control device 15 by data transmission device 13 notification service end 2, to keep in repair.Supply unit is connected with water meter 11, data acquisition unit 12, control device 15, powers to give water meter 11, data acquisition unit 12, control device 15.Described water meter control end 1 has automatic detection function, when cell voltage is lower than setting value, can report to the police, notification service end 2, recovers normal after changing battery.Water meter 11 allows external equipment to arrange table number in water meter 11.Water meter 11 can the initialization directive of response external equipment, the related data in water meter 11 is set to predetermined value and keeps the synchronous of actual character wheel reading and system.
Described service end 2 comprises server 22, database 23 and management end 24, described server 22 is connected to internet, this server 22 receives the water usage data that water meter control end 1 transmits, described database 23 is connected to store water usage data with server 22, server 22 is also connected with management end 24, water factory realizes checking water usage data by this management end 24, and realizes by this management end 24 operations such as supplementing with money.In addition, described service end 2 is except receiving water usage data, service end 2 can also receive the out of Memory that water meter control end 1 sends, warning message advertise service end 2 can be sent immediately as run into interference in water meter 11 operation, such as, there is magnetic interference near water meter 11, thus be convenient to pinpoint the problems early and affect water meter 11 electronic section and normally run.In concrete operations, the normal water meter 11 run, water meter control end 1 every day 23 can report for work to system by photos and sending messages, if do not reported for work, illustrate that water meter control end 1 is connected with system and disconnect, service end 2 limit sends a warning, and is convenient to find early and solve.
The present embodiment additionally provides a kind of water meter long-distance monitoring method for above-mentioned water meter long distance control system, and described method comprises:
S1: control device 15 control data harvester 12 gathers the water usage data of water meter 11, and described water usage data is sent to server 22 by control data transmission device 13;
S2: server 22 is by described water usage data stored in database 23, and management end 24 is by the water usage data in server 22 reading database 23;
S3: while data acquisition unit 12 gathers the water usage data of water meter 11, control device 15 is analyzed this water usage data and is judged whether water meter 11 has exception, if control device 15 judges normally, control device 15 controls electrical control valve 14 and is in opening, if control device 15 judges exception, control device 15 controls electrical control valve 14 and cuts out and notification service end 2.
In step s 2, described data acquisition unit 12 gathers the mode of the water usage data of water meter 11 and is: data acquisition unit 12 Interruption in the process of the water usage data of inquiry water meter 11.The rule of described interruption, inquiry is determined by flow pulse.By which, thus realize electric energy low-power consumption.
In sum, gather water meter 11 water usage data by data acquisition unit 12 and this water usage data is sent to service end 2 system, the Data Control electrical control valve 14 gathered according to data acquisition unit 12 by control device 15 opens or cuts out, thus prevent because water meter 11 damages and loss water information, and prevent malicious sabotage.
